Common sense has prevailed! The venue for the Irish Trophy Final on 7 May against Queens has been changed to Havelock Park in Banbridge. Time yet to be confirmed. We are still intending to run a supporters bus. Watch this or other social media spaces for further details!!

Ards and North Down Borough Council have announced that the 2017/2018 edition of the Ards and North Down Sports Directory is now available. The sports directory is a comprehensive guide to sporting activities covering 34 different sports and 121 sporting clubs and organizations in the area and is a free service offered by the Council….
